## Support

The Furrowlink telemetry gateway ingests data from field equipment over intermittent rural links, so brief backlogs are normal. Page-worthy issues: ingestion stalled over 15 minutes, or the dedup store above 90% disk. Runbooks live in the ops wiki under Furrowlink. For escalations outside runbook coverage, reach the gateway maintainers at the address below.

pager mailbox: casix@tolvaqsys.internal

**Ticket: DRIFT-state in Ledgerlark report exports**

Hey Priya — we've got config drift again between the export workers. Two of the Ledgerlark nodes are stamping scheduled reports in local Velmsby time while the rest use UTC, so customers in the Ostrey region are seeing off-by-a-day totals. Nothing in the deploy pipeline changed, so someone hand-edited a box. Please hold the release until nodes match the canonical values below.

config for tagaf-bawif:
[norok]
host = norok.ordinworks.local
user = norok_svc
database = norok_prod

**Action item (PM-0457, Lagoonix replica lag):** The read-replica lag alarm fired for 40 minutes before paging. Plugin authors: your read hooks may see stale rows during lag events; do not cache replica reads beyond the TTL. We are tightening alarm thresholds and adding a lag header your plugins can inspect. Retry against primary only when the header exceeds the cap. The new thresholds ship next release and are as follows.

constants for yafog-hawep:
RATE_LIMITS = {
    "aldeth": 722,
    "tamix": 452,
}